That is according to a report from Spanish radio station Onda Cero, who claim that Osmajic to England is now ‘well advanced’.

It’s stated that Osmajic is in talks over a move away worth up to €2.5million (£2.15million).

The report highlights that Spanish rivals Elche had been interested in taking Osmajic on loan of the season

However, Cadiz want to sell Osmajic and that leaves PNE and Stoke as the two clubs battling it out.

The indications are that Osmajic will complete a move away from Cadiz before Friday’s transfer deadline, it’s just up to him to choose a destination

Both PNE and Stoke are seeking attacking reinforcements ahead of the transfer deadline and had been in the Tom Cannon race.

Yet with Cannon potentially heading elsewhere, both clubs are now having to look at alternative targets.

Stoke have been chasing West Bromwich Albion striker Brandon Thomas-Asante but have now had two bids rejected.

The Potters have already brought in two strikers this summer in Wesley and Ryan Mmaee, whilst Andre Vidigal has been playing up top

North End’s selling point will be that Osmajic would surely feature regularly if he picks a move to Deepdale.

Will Keane is North End’s only recognised striker right now and Ryan Lowe mostly played with two strikers last season, so there could be scope for Osmajic to feature prominently.

Osmajic, 24, is a Montenegrin international with 14 caps to his name and his speed on the counter is somewhat similar to that of Emil Riis.

Eight goals in 31 games on loan at Portuguese side Vizela was a decent record last season and after barely featuring for Cadiz, he will be looking to settle down elsewhere.

PNE take on Stoke this weekend and, if reports are to be believed, Osmajic could feature in that game – but which side he will be on is unclear
